31224310171 has 2 divisors, whose sum is σ = 31224310172. Its totient is φ = 31224310170.
The previous prime is 31224310109. The next prime is 31224310199. The reversal of 31224310171 is 17101342213.
It is a strong prime.
It is an emirp because it is prime and its reverse (17101342213) is a distict prime.
It is a cyclic number.
It is not a de Polignac number, because 31224310171 - 227 = 31090092443 is a prime.
It is not a weakly prime, because it can be changed into another prime (31224313171) by changing a digit.
It is a polite number, since it can be written as a sum of consecutive naturals, namely, 15612155085 + 15612155086.
It is an arithmetic number, because the mean of its divisors is an integer number (15612155086).
Almost surely, 231224310171 is an apocalyptic number.
31224310171 is a deficient number, since it is larger than the sum of its proper divisors (1).
31224310171 is an equidigital number, since it uses as much as digits as its factorization.
31224310171 is an evil number, because the sum of its binary digits is even.
The product of its (nonzero) digits is 1008, while the sum is 25.
Adding to 31224310171 its reverse (17101342213), we get a palindrome (48325652384).
The spelling of 31224310171 in words is "thirty-one billion, two hundred twenty-four million, three hundred ten thousand, one hundred seventy-one".
